Auto Folding Mobility Scooters UK

Auto folding mobility scooters UK are designed to facilitate transportation and portability. They are also compact and easy to store. They are great for people who need help to travel but want to retain their independence.

They are made of aluminum of aircraft quality and are light enough to be transported on public transport or put in the car boot. They are also extremely versatile.

Lightweight

The folding mobility scooters allow you to travel in a light. They are compact in design that lets them fit in the trunk of any car. You can use them on public transport and even fly them. You can choose from a variety of models that fit your lifestyle. Some are designed to be used on flat surfaces while others are designed for rough terrain.

When choosing a folding scooter, make sure you are aware of the dimensions and weight. Look for features that increase safety and comfort like rear view mirrors or headlight, as well as turn signals. You should also consider the top speed as it is essential for some users.

One of the great things about a mobility scooter that is lightweight is that it is able to fold and unfold with the push of the button. This is a fantastic feature for people who do not have the strength to fold a scooter manually. In addition, a light mobility scooter is easier to lift into and out from the trunk of your vehicle.

The Di Blasi R30 is a excellent choice for those seeking a light mobile scooter. It can be folded down to the size of a suitcase at the touch of a button. The compact design makes it easy to transport. It can be adjusted to fit any size by the press of a single button.

While these scooters are lightweight and compact, they're more robust than their conventional counterparts. They're more powerful and are able to handle rougher terrain. Some of these scooters are capable of going up to 30 miles on just one charge. They are also more secure than their full size counterparts.

If you're looking to purchase a lightweight and portable scooter, look for models that have a lithium battery. Lithium batteries last longer than sealed lead acid and are also more eco-friendly. Lithium batteries also have a lower risk of overheating. Furthermore, a lithium-ion battery can be charged faster than a lead acid battery that is sealed.

Compact

Folding scooters can be a great way to get around in public transportation. They are lightweight and can easily be stowed in the back of a car. Some even have a battery and seat that you can remove to save space. They can be folded down to be smaller and fit into smaller storage spaces. Some manufacturers also offer service contracts for home use for new users to give them peace of mind.

The majority of folding mobility scooters are able to be collapsed down to the size of a suitcase, making them suitable for air and train travel. They are an excellent choice for people who regularly travel for long distances or prefer a lightweight mobility device. Certain scooters feature automatic folding mechanisms, which make the process much easier. Other models can be folded manually or with remote controls.

If you're in search of a light folding mobility scooter, check the manufacturer's website to see if they offer an in-home demonstration for free. This gives you the chance to test out the scooter and decide whether it's the right choice for you. You should also find out whether the warranty covers labour and what it includes. Some manufacturers will cover the total cost of maintenance and repairs for a full year, while others will only cover specific amounts of labour.

Folding lightweight mobility scooters are perfect for those who find it difficult to walk for long periods of time. They are perfect for shopping at the mall, working or visiting family and friends. Some of them are eligible for VAT relief which can save you a significant amount of money.

Easy to transport

Find an automated folding mobility scooter if you want a scooter that's easy to transport. These scooters fold into smaller sizes and can be transported in cars that are small. They also have the ability to freewheel, which makes them easier to maneuver in tight places and on escalators. They are also lighter than conventional scooters and are easier to carry for the user or for someone else.

If your mobility needs change, you may have to travel with an electric scooter. A mobility scooter can be easily tucked away in the trunk of a car and many models are airline-friendly. Even folded they can be put in the cargo area of an airplane or train. These scooters usually have an adjustable steering column that can be telescopic, and some can be adjusted to different heights. They also have comfortable seats and armrests. They tend to be heavier compared to their non-folding counterparts.

When choosing a travel scooter be sure to consider the amount of space it offers and how large the batteries are. Check the battery life at full charge and whether there is a built in turn signals and headlights. You should also determine the weight limit for the mobility scooter and its owner. This is crucial as it ensures the scooter can be safely transported over any surface.

Another aspect to be considered is the ease of assembly and disassembly. Some scooters consist of multiple components that may be difficult for you to disassemble and assemble. Some scooters, like the Feather by Tzora are constructed from flight grade aluminum and can be dismantled in two parts. This makes it easier to carry and to store.

The Luggie folding electric scooter is the perfect mobility aid for those looking for something that's easy to store and transport. It comes with a huge weight capacity and is intuitively designed for comfort and independence. It has a remote that can be controlled by a button, and it can be folded or unfolded in less than 20 seconds. It can be carried in the trunk of a car or placed in the hold of a plane or train.
